Serbia: Poverenik issues notice on unified information system of information booklets

The Commissioner for Information of Public Importance and Personal Data Protection ('Poverenik') issued, on 17 November 2022, a notice regarding the unified information system of information booklets. In particular, the Poverenik noted that, with the amendments to the Law on Free Access to Information of Public Importance No. 120/2004, as amended ('the Law'), the legal deadline for public authorities to create an information booklet in the unified information system of information booklets has expired. Moreover, the Poverenik highlighted that the system enables every internet user to obtain information on the works of all government bodies, including provincial and local self-government bodies, public companies, institutions, companies whose founders or majority board members are other state authorities, and local community offices.

In addition, the Law provides that public authorities have the obligation to publish information regarding their work, including the organisational structure, contact information, the types of information in possession, such as the contents of databases and registers handled by the authority, and the types of information to which the authority provides access to. Further to this, the Law highlights that the system is managed and maintained by the Poverenik.
